Commercial Grading Service in Roswell, GA
Commercial grading services involve the leveling and shaping of land to prepare a property for construction, landscaping, or drainage improvements. This process typically includes removing excess soil, filling in low areas, and creating a smooth, stable surface suitable for various projects such as building foundations, parking lots, driveways, or outdoor recreational areas. Property owners interested in commercial grading should consider the scope of their project, the existing terrain, and any drainage or erosion concerns to ensure the land is properly prepared for future use.
Before requesting commercial grading services, property owners often want to understand the current condition of the land, including soil stability and slope, as well as the specific goals for their project. It’s helpful to clarify whether the work involves excavation, fill placement, or contour adjustments, and to communicate any plans for drainage systems or landscaping features. Proper planning and understanding of the site can help ensure the grading work supports the long-term stability and functionality of the property.
